Newport County took no time at all to sack manager Dave Hughes.
Hughes was axed by the League Two side after a 1-0 defeat to Shrewsbury on Saturday.
The 47-year-old was only appointed at Rodney Parade in May.
And he has lasted just six months in charge, departing with a record of four wins, four draws and 14 defeats.
Hughes leaves the Welsh side rock bottom of the fourth-tier and in danger of dropping out of professional football.
With their situation looking perilous, Newport made the decision to sack Hughes just an hour after their latest defeat.
Confirming the news, Newport used just 55 words to say goodbye.
